  • The conflict between Iran and Israel has been a major source of instability and security threats in the Middle East. This study analyzes the historical background and modern aspects of the Israel-Iran conflict, examining its root causes, nuclear issues, proxy wars, cyber warfare, economic sanctions, and the role of the United States. The research employs qualitative methods, including literature review and case analysis, using various sources such as academic papers, government reports, and media articles. The findings suggest that the conflict is deeply rooted in historical, religious, and political factors, and has escalated since the 1979 Iranian Revolution. The study highlights the need for dialogue, negotiation, and international mediation to resolve the conflict and maintain regional stability. The Israel-Iran conflict also provides valuable lessons for addressing the North Korean nuclear issue, emphasizing the importance of dialogue, international cooperation, and confidence-building measures.
